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• The effect of the proposed development on the character and appearance of the host dwelling and wider area
  • The living conditions of the neighbouring occupiers with regards to outlook and privacy

What decided it

The proposed first-floor side extension would be disproportionately large, unbalance the symmetry of the semi-detached pair, and the proposed windows would harmfully increase overlooking and reduce privacy for the neighbouring occupier.
